Career path

Career Role Description
Electric Aircraft Energy Simulation Engineer Develop and validate simulation models for electric aircraft power systems. High demand for expertise in battery modeling, power electronics, and propulsion systems.
Aerospace Software Engineer (Electric Propulsion) Develop and maintain software for electric propulsion systems, integrating simulation data with flight control systems. Strong programming and aerospace systems knowledge are crucial.
Electric Aircraft Systems Integration Specialist Integrate various electric aircraft systems, ensuring seamless operation and optimal energy management. Deep understanding of electric aircraft architecture is required.
Data Scientist (Electric Aircraft Performance) Analyze vast datasets from simulations and flight tests to optimize electric aircraft performance and energy efficiency. Advanced analytical and data visualization skills are essential.
